Of interest are recent predictions using an astrophysical database, i.e., … tamu modern authenticationWeb1 mole of H2O = 2 × 6.02214076 × 1023 of Hydrogen + 6.02214076 × 1023 of Oxygen. Briefly summarized, the mass that constitutes one mole of a substance will be equal to its molecular weight. Water, for instance, has a molecular weight of 18.015 atomic mass units, and one mole weighs approximately 18.015 grams. tamu mock interviewWebHydrogen is the primary component of Jupiter and the other gas giant planets. At some depth in the planet's interior the pressure is so great that solid molecular hydrogen is converted to solid metallic hydrogen. In 1973, a group of Russian experimenters may have produced metallic hydrogen at a pressure of 2.8 Mbar. tamu military in texas waivertamu modern physicsWebThe 7 diatomic elements are hydrogen (H), nitrogen (N), oxygen (O), fluorine (F), chlorine (Cl), bromine (Br), and iodine (I). We call them diatomic elements because the atoms appear in pairs. The chemical formulas for these elements are H 2, N 2, O 2, F 2, Cl 2, Br 2, and I 2. The diatomic elements are easy to find on the periodic table. tamu mosher hall
